Oracle® Solaris 11.2에서 OpenStack 설치 및 구성

인쇄 보기 종료

업데이트 날짜: 2015년 4월
 
 

통합 아카이브 파일을 사용하여 커널 영역에 Juno OpenStack을 설치하는 방법

시작하기 전에

커널 영역을 호스팅할 시스템은 OpenStack 설치 요구 사항에 지정된 가상화 요구 사항을 충족해야 합니다. 또한 OpenStack 통합 아카이브 파일도 시스템에 다운로드되어 있어야 합니다. 이미지 파일을 다운로드하는 방법을 참조하십시오.

  1. 커널 영역을 만듭니다.
    # zonecfg -z kzone-name create -t SYSsolaris-kz

    이 단계에서는 SYSsolaris-kz라는 Oracle Solaris 템플리트를 기반으로 커널 영역을 만듭니다.

  2. 커널 영역을 구성합니다.

    다음 예에서는 가상 CPU 8개, 12GB 한도의 물리적 메모리를 사용하여 영역을 구성합니다. 구성 가능한 리소스에 대한 설명은 zonecfg(1M) 매뉴얼 페이지를 참조하십시오.

    # zonecfg -z kzone-name
    zonecfg:OpenStackKZ> add virtual-cpu
    zonecfg:OpenStackKZ:virtual-cpu> set ncpus=8
    zonecfg:OpenStackKZ:virtual-cpu> end
    zonecfg:OpenStackKZ> select capped-memory
    zonecfg:OpenStackKZ:capped-memory> set physical=12g
    zonecfg:OpenStackKZ:capped-memory> end
    zonecfg:OpenStackKZ> verify
    zonecfg:OpenStackKZ> exit
  3. (옵션) 구성을 확인합니다.
    # zonecfg -z kzone-name info
  4. 커널 영역을 설치합니다.

    다음 예에서는 VM 인스턴스에 대한 볼륨을 만드는 데 필요한 충분한 공간을 확보하기 위해 커널 영역에 50GB의 디스크 공간이 사용됩니다.

    # zoneadm -z kzone-name install -a archive-path -x install-size=50g

    여기서 archive-path는 다운로드한 Juno OpenStack 통합 아카이브 위치의 전체 경로 이름을 나타냅니다.

  5. 영역을 부팅합니다.
    # zoneadm -z kzone-name boot
  6. 영역 콘솔에 로그인하여 구성을 완료합니다.
    # zlogin -C kzone-name

    시스템을 구성하도록 SCI 도구가 표시됩니다. SCI 도구가 표시되지 않을 경우 Enter 키를 누르거나 Ctrl-L을 눌러 화면을 다시 표시합니다.